Motorola Packs More Punch into WiMAX USBw 200 Dongle with New Docking Station

Friday, February 12, 2010 - 11:35 in Mathematics & Economics

The Home & Networks Mobility business of Motorola today announced a new docking station, or cradle, for its WiMAX USBw 200 dongle. The docking station significantly improves the indoor performance of the USBw 200 which was introduced in late 2009 as a convenient way for users to gain access to WiMAX networks from their laptops while on the go.
